Guerlain Spa, Waldorf Astoria BerlinThe Waldorf Astoria Berlin contains Germany's only Guerlain spa. On arrival at the spa, you are invited to sit down and choose one of the brand's signature fragrances for your treatment. As we waited for our therapists to arrive we took in the crystal chandelier, vast rows of Guerlain products and make-up available to try and the beautiful perfume bottles, used at least partly as decoration.
Soon, we were shown to the beautiful foot ritual welcome area - a series of comfortable silk-cushioned bench seats separated by curtains for privacy. All treatments begin with a relaxing foot wash, scrub and massage - the perfect way to be welcomed to the spa. Although common in Asia, the welcome foot treatment is more unusual in Europe, but we find it ideal to leave the stresses of the outside world behind. As we had changed into bathrobes in our room and had already used the facilities, we didn't need to use one of the private changing areas attached to the treatment room. TreatmentsThe spa offers a wide range of treatments; on this occasion, we both went for a one hour massage.
Our massage took place in the couple's treatment room, side by side. It was a shame that the spa didn't have more than one pair of disposable underwear available - it really spoils a massage having to wear wet swimming shorts, but the treatments themselves were very good and the pressure exactly as requested. We really appreciated the use of hot towels during the massage and it was a wonderful surprise that facial massage and a hydrating mask were included. Mrs d2t said that the massage was the best she had had in Europe. At €110 for an hour, it isn't a cheap experience but felt reasonable value. |
FacilitiesThe 5th floor spa is compact but beautifully done. A well-equipped gym (Technogym, no rowing machine) was empty whenever we saw it but clean and with amenities including chilled towels, cold bottled water and fresh fruit. The free-form swimming pool with jets to swim against at one end was the perfect temperature to cool off in after a session in the hot jacuzzi, sauna or steam room. Around the pool, a number of loungers were available, as well as fresh fruit and a choice of water (plain, lime and mint, lemon or elderflower). Upstairs, a sunny roof terrace beckoned, also with loungers and a view over Berlin.
In addition to 'normal' treatment rooms, the spa also has a Vichy shower room, where you receive an aromatic scrub before being pummelled with warm water by the multiple heads above you, and a room with a beautiful hydrotherapy bath. It was a pity that a couple's Vichy or bath wouldn't be possible, but this is nonetheless a wonderful facility to have. |
Overall Impression
The Guerlain spa in the Waldorf Astoria Berlin is a beautiful space with good service. The treatments we received were very good and we appreciated both the welcome foot ritual and the surprise mini facial during the massage. The facilities of the spa are nice, if not memorable; however, we couldn't recommend booking a day package due to the children's swimming times. Presuming you booked a day package, you would arrive at the spa at around 9 and leave at approximately 5, from 9-11 and 2-4, it would be difficult to relax in the pool facilities due to the presence of children. Take out the time for lunch, and you would have maybe 2x1 hour child-free gaps to use the pool, sauna and jacuzzi. After falling asleep in a relaxing massage or facial, there is little we can think of less relaxing than children trying to get their parents' attention whilst they jump in and and out of the pool. It is such a shame that the hotel didn't have a spa pool for adults only plus a children's pool on a different level - that would keep everyone happy.
If children's swim hours were reduced to 2 hours a day or shifted to co-incide with lunch, we would be tempted by the half day package The Waldorf, comprising 3 hours of treatment (combined face and body treatment, Vichy shower or hydrotherapy and manicure or pedicure) day use of the facilities and a picnic hamper for lunch - at €250 this would be a rare treat, but there is no way we would pay this amount and risk feeling frustrated by not being able to relax textilfrei in the sauna or doze by the pool. For couples, the Adlon Spa by Resense offers a much better experience - book a couple's spa suite and relax with a bottle of champagne. Our massage at the Guerlain spa was better and service felt more polished, but at least if you're in private you know you can relax.
